Founded in 2010, HFM is a well-established online broker that has garnered a Trust Score of 86 out of 99 from ForexBrokers.com, placing it in the trusted category. HFM is not publicly traded and is not a bank, ensuring its focus remains solely on brokerage services. The company maintains a strong regulatory standing with two Tier-1 licenses, signifying a high level of trust, alongside three Tier-2 licenses that also convey a trusted status.
On the other hand, Xtrade, established in 2003, has a Trust Score of 74 out of 99, indicating an average risk according to ForexBrokers.com. Similar to HFM, Xtrade is not publicly traded and does not operate as a bank. In terms of regulatory backing, Xtrade holds one Tier-1 and one Tier-2 license, marking it as less fortified in terms of licenses compared to HFM. This regulatory comparison showcases the distinct trust and security profiles these brokers offer.

When comparing the online brokers HFM and Xtrade in terms of commissions and fees, HFM stands out with slightly above-average trading costs. Their standard trading accounts typically feature a spread of 1.2 pips, although the company does not specify the time frame for this figure, which could mean the actual spread might be higher. For their Zero account, HFM offers an effective spread of 0.7 pips after commission, but again, this is an effective rate rather than an average. HFM receives a commendable rating of 4 out of 5 stars for its commissions and fees.
In contrast, Xtrade lacks publicly available average spread data, providing less transparency for traders concerning cost expectations. This lack of detailed information is reflected in their rating, with Xtrade receiving a lower score of 2.5 out of 5 stars for commissions and fees.
Overall, HFM is ranked much higher than Xtrade, securing the 31st position out of 63 brokers assessed by ForexBrokers.com in the Commissions and Fees category. Xtrade, on the other hand, lags significantly, sitting at the very bottom of the list at the 63rd position. This comparison highlights the more favorable cost conditions offered by HFM.

When comparing HFM to Xtrade on the diverse spectrum of available investments, HFM takes the lead with a broader selection. With HFM, investors can access a total of 500 tradeable symbols, including an impressive 102 forex pairs, providing a wider array of options for forex enthusiasts. Meanwhile, Xtrade offers investors 482 tradeable symbols and 56 forex pairs, which is slightly less expansive in comparison. Both platforms extend the opportunity to engage in forex trading through CFDs or spot contracts, but neither supports the purchase of exchange-traded securities on U.S. or international exchanges in the form of actual stocks.
In addition to forex pairs, both HFM and Xtrade provide access to cryptocurrency derivatives, though neither allows the purchase of actual cryptocurrencies. A distinguishing feature between the two is that HFM offers copy trading, which adds an interesting dimension for those looking to replicate trading strategies of successful investors, while Xtrade does not. Based on ForexBrokers.com's evaluations, HFM earns a solid 4 stars for its range of investments and is ranked #36 out of 63 brokers. In contrast, Xtrade garners a rating of 3.5 stars, positioned at #49, marking a slight difference in the breadth of investment options available on each platform.

When comparing the trading platforms and tools of HFM and Xtrade, both brokers offer unique advantages tailored to different trader preferences. HFM stands out with its extensive platform offerings, including a proprietary platform, MetaTrader 4, and MetaTrader 5, all accessible through a Windows-based desktop application or a web-based portal. This flexibility is complemented by paper trading capabilities, which allow users to test strategies without risk. Additionally, HFM offers copy trading, enabling traders to replicate strategies from more seasoned investors. For those keen on chart analysis, HFM provides 30 drawing tools and the ability to trade directly from stock charts. Although its charting technical indicators aren't specified, HFM's lineup is robust enough to earn it a 4-star rating and a ranking of 42 out of 63 brokers evaluated by ForexBrokers.com.
Xtrade, on the other hand, also features a proprietary and web-based platform, offering simplicity and ease of use, especially for traders without access to Windows-based systems. While it doesn't support MetaTrader or copy trading, Xtrade excels with 100 drawing tools for charting, providing extensive options for technical analysis. It supports virtual trading with a free demo account and trading directly from stock charts, making it user-friendly. However, its watchlist customization shines with nine column options, though it lacks the MT4 and MT5 platforms favored by many forex traders. With a slightly lower rating of 3.5 stars and a ranking of 58 out of 63 in the ForexBrokers.com evaluation, Xtrade might appeal to newer traders focusing on chart customization and a streamlined user experience.

When it comes to mobile trading, both HFM and Xtrade offer apps compatible with iPhone and Android devices, providing traders with on-the-go access to their accounts. HFM stands out by offering several advanced features that make it a compelling choice for active traders. One of the key highlights of the HFM app is the ability to set stock or forex price alerts, a feature not available with Xtrade. Additionally, the HFM app supports charting capabilities with 30 technical studies, the ability to draw trendlines, view multiple time frames, and automatically save drawings, features that are lacking in Xtrade's offering. Technical traders will appreciate these functionalities, as they provide greater control and detailed insights directly from the mobile app.
While both platforms received a 4-star rating for their mobile trading apps, HFM consistently edges ahead in the rankings by ForexBrokers.com, taking the 39th position out of 63 brokers, compared to Xtrade's rank of 53. Beyond technical capabilities, HFM users benefit from creating watchlists with real-time quotes, empowering them to monitor markets and make informed trading decisions. On the other hand, Xtrade's mobile app lacks this option and doesn't offer the convenience of syncing watchlists between the app and the online account. In summary, for those prioritizing advanced charting tools and real-time market updates, HFM presents a more feature-rich mobile trading experience.

When comparing the market research offerings of HFM and Xtrade, both online brokers provide essential tools like daily market commentary and forex news from renowned sources such as Bloomberg and Reuters. HFM stands out by integrating technical analysis tools from Autochartist, while Xtrade does not offer this feature, possibly affecting in-depth analysis capability. Additionally, HFM provides a sentiment-based trading tool to gauge market direction through the ratio of long or short positions, which is not available with Xtrade.
Both HFM and Xtrade offer economic calendars highlighting key global news events, keeping traders informed of market changes. While neither broker offers research tools from Trading Central, Autochartist, Acuity Trading, or TipRanks, HFM excels with a 4-star research rating compared to Xtrade's 3.5 stars. In a competitive ranking by ForexBrokers.com, HFM holds a stronger position at #20, as opposed to Xtrade's #52 spot, making HFM more favorable for traders seeking comprehensive market insights.

HFM and Xtrade both offer valuable educational resources for beginners interested in forex and CFDs. Both brokers provide a wealth of over ten educational materials like articles, videos, and webinars, focusing on these trading subjects. However, HFM outshines Xtrade in offering monthly online webinars and a searchable archive of past webinars. This feature offers more flexibility for learning at your own pace. Moreover, HFM provides a more extensive collection of beginner-focused videos and advanced trading topics, which can be incredibly beneficial for learners at different skill levels.
When it comes to additional resources, both HFM and Xtrade supply a comprehensive investor dictionary with definitions of over 50 investing terms, which can be a helpful tool for those new to trading. In terms of user ratings, HFM secures a slightly higher education rating of 4 stars compared to Xtradeโs 3.5 stars. On the ForexBrokers.com ranking for educational resources among 63 brokers, HFM holds the 37th spot, while Xtrade is positioned at 46th. The differences in webinar availability, video content variety, and career path support give HFM a slight edge in nurturing beginner traders.
